Euphorbia rivularis A. Heller , Minnesota Bot. Stud. 1: 846. 1897.
Type information:
Lectotype [MIN]. A.A. Heller 2441. 24-26 June 1895. Kaua`i: Hanapepe River, near the falls.
Lectotypified in Koutnik. Allertonia 4: 342. 1987. Isolectotype(s) [BISH! [2], CU, F [3], K!, NY, P, US!].

Note: Collection 2441, pro parte. Additional syntypes under Heller 2441 at same locality were collected 28 June (GH), and 2-8 July (MO, US!). The K and MIN sheets have a more specific date on the label of 25 June, but a less specific locality of Hanapepe and Wahiawa watershed. Heller did not cite a date, and cited locality as "banks of Hanapepe river...elevation of about 600 feet." Koutnik (1987) erroneously considered the MIN sheet to be the holotype, but under ICBN Art. 9.8 we take this as a lectotypification. He also erroneously considered some of the other syntypes to be isotypes. Wagner, W.L. & R.K. Shannon. 1999. Brittonia 51:422-438
